Si trabajas en el desarrollo de páginas web interactivas, no puedes evitar jQuery. Es una herramienta probada que simplifica enormemente el trabajo con JavaScript. Pero, ¿sabías que hay una extensión que puede optimizar la interfaz de usuario de tu aplicación? Esta extensión se llama jQuery UI. En este tutorial aprenderás qué es jQuery UI y cómo puedes usarlo eficazmente en tus proyectos.
Principales conclusiones
jQuery UI es un complemento para jQuery que te ofrece una variedad de funciones para crear elementos de interfaz de usuario de forma rápida y eficiente. Esto incluye elementos draggable y droppable, ventanas de diálogo, selectores de fechas y muchos más widgets. jQuery UI acelera el proceso de desarrollo y amplía enormemente las posibilidades de tus aplicaciones web.
Guía paso a paso
¿Qué es jQuery UI?
jQuery UI es un complemento para jQuery, diseñado específicamente para el diseño y desarrollo de interfaces de usuario. Ofrece muchas características útiles que te permiten crear elementos atractivos e interactivos.

Diseño eficiente de interfaces de usuario
Una de las principales ventajas de jQuery UI es que te ahorra mucho trabajo que de otro modo tendrías que hacer tú mismo con CSS, HTML y JavaScript. En lugar de crear todo desde cero, puedes recurrir a los muchos widgets e interacciones predefinidos que ofrece jQuery UI. Ejemplos de esto son los elementos draggable y las ventanas de diálogo.
Utilizando elementos draggable
Comencemos con el widget draggable. Te permite mover elementos dentro de tu sitio web mediante arrastrar y soltar. Esto significa que solo necesitas una cantidad mínima de código fuente para crear una interfaz de usuario funcional.
Utiliza retroalimentación visual
Una característica notable de jQuery UI es la retroalimentación visual que proporciona. Cuando mueves un elemento draggable, su apariencia cambia para que el usuario vea de inmediato que se está moviendo un elemento. Esta retroalimentación visual mejora enormemente la experiencia del usuario.

Crear elementos droppable
jQuery UI también incluye elementos droppable, que son especialmente útiles cuando estás desarrollando una aplicación en la que los usuarios quieren cargar y organizar archivos o imágenes. Puedes establecer una carpeta de "basura" donde los usuarios pueden arrastrar archivos para eliminarlos.

Enfoque en la experiencia del usuario
Gracias a jQuery UI, ahorras mucho tiempo de desarrollo. Muchas de las funciones repetitivas ya están integradas, lo que te permite concentrarte en la creatividad y la usabilidad de tu aplicación.

Ejemplos de widgets de jQuery UI
jQuery UI no solo proporciona widgets básicos, sino también numerosas opciones que te abren diversas posibilidades. Puedes, por ejemplo, crear una ventana de diálogo o un selector de fechas sin necesidad de programar desde cero.

Implementación sencilla en tu página web
En la siguiente sección, abordaremos concretamente cómo puedes integrar jQuery UI en tu sitio web. Verás que no requiere mucho esfuerzo aprovechar las funciones y características de jQuery UI.

Conclusión sobre el uso de jQuery UI
Muchos desarrolladores tienden a crear sus propias soluciones para problemas de UI, aunque ya existen herramientas altamente desarrolladas. jQuery UI es una de estas herramientas que te ayuda a reducir tu tiempo de desarrollo y al mismo tiempo mejorar significativamente la funcionalidad y la experiencia del usuario de tu sitio web.
Resumen - Cómo utilizar jQuery UI de manera efectiva: Una guía
En esta guía, has aprendido qué es jQuery UI y qué posibilidades te ofrece para mejorar las interfaces de usuario. Con los widgets e interacciones predefinidos, puedes desarrollar aplicaciones interactivas y atractivas sin dedicar mucho tiempo a la codificación. Utiliza jQuery UI para maximizar la eficiencia y la usabilidad en tus proyectos.
Preguntas frecuentes
¿Qué es jQuery UI?jQuery UI es un complemento para jQuery que ofrece muchas características útiles para el diseño de interfaces de usuario.
¿Cómo funciona el widget draggable?El widget draggable permite a los usuarios mover elementos dentro de la página web mediante arrastrar y soltar.
¿Qué son los elementos droppable?Los elementos droppable son áreas especiales en las que se pueden arrastrar otros elementos para realizar acciones específicas, como eliminar archivos.
¿Por qué debería usar jQuery UI?jQuery UI ahorra tiempo de desarrollo, ya que muchas funciones ya están integradas, lo que te permite concentrarte en el diseño y la experiencia del usuario.
¿Puedo integrar jQuery UI fácilmente en mi sitio web existente?Sí, jQuery UI se puede integrar fácilmente en sitios web existentes, para que puedas beneficiarte de los widgets disponibles de inmediato.